Read all15-year-old Saeed from Afghanistan took a boat in Izmir to come to Europe. Just off the Turkish coast, Saeed strands on a Greek island called Tilos. Fleeing a traumatic past, he is catapulted into a community with only 400 inhabitants - and one bus. Saeed soon discovers that he is not the only one looking for a new home here.     A touching look into the life of a sparsely populated Greek island

    Following the island bus of Tilos we get a glimpse into a small Greek island and the lives of the inhabitants since the Greek economic crisis.

    Along with traditional shepherds and elderly people, we meet immigrants who have made this island their home, and one of the first refuges of the Afghan war to make his way to Greece.

    Slow moving and beautifully shot, this isn't for those with ADD but is much more an exploration of a land and people trying their best in hard times.

    This traditional way of life is set against a backdrop of changing times, the dependence upon the tourist industry and uncertainty about the future.
